Petronet LNG to Sell Gangavaram Project Stake

Petronet LNG of India, the country’s largest importer of liquefied natural gas, is in negotiations to sell up to 18 percent stake in the company’s Gangavaram terminal project to a strategic partner.

We are looking at largely a producer or supplier of gas. Several well-known companies have got in touch and would like to have more information,” Reuters cited Petronet’s Chief Executive A.K. Balyan as saying.

The Gangvaram terminal will be the company’s third LNG import terminal and it will have a capacity of 5 million tonnes per annum.

The LNG terminal will help meet the growing energy demand of the State of Andhra Pradesh and will also cater to the increasing gas requirements of eastern and central part of India.
